違いは何ですか Laravel auth
、Passport
およびSanctum
およびそれらはいつ使用されますか?
Passport provides
OAuth2
の完全なLaravel application
サーバー実装を数分で完了します。したがって、OAuth2
についての簡単な知識が必要です。
Sanctum
OAuth
の複雑化なしにユーザーにAPI tokens
を発行するためのシンプルなパッケージです。 SanctumはLaravel's
組み込みcookie
ベースのsession
認証サービスを使用します。
小さなアプリケーションでは、Sanctumを使用します。シンプルで簡単です
Auth
(Authentication
)は、ユーザーの資格情報を識別するプロセスです。 Webアプリケーションでは、認証は、ユーザー識別のために、電子メールやユーザー名、パスワードなどの入力パラメーターを受け取るセッションによって管理されます。これらのパラメーターが一致する場合、ユーザーは認証されたと見なされます。
屈折:
それが役に立てば幸い..
ありがとう。